@Override public boolean equals(Object obj) { if (this == obj) return true; if (!super.equals(obj)) return false; if (getClass() != obj.getClass()) return false; ID3v2PopmFrameData other = (ID3v2PopmFrameData) obj; if (address == null) { if (other.address != null) return false; } else if (!address.equals(other.address)) return false; if (rating != other.rating) return false; return true; }
@Override public boolean equals(Object obj) { if (this == obj) return true; if (!super.equals(obj)) return false; if (getClass() != obj.getClass()) return false; ID3v2TextFrameData other = (ID3v2TextFrameData) obj; if (text == null) { if (other.text != null) return false; } else if (!text.equals(other.text)) return false; return true; } }
@Override public boolean equals(Object obj) { if (this == obj) return true; if (!super.equals(obj)) return false; if (getClass() != obj.getClass()) return false; ID3v2ChapterFrameData other = (ID3v2ChapterFrameData) obj; if (endOffset != other.endOffset) return false; if (endTime != other.endTime) return false; if (id == null) { if (other.id != null) return false; } else if (!id.equals(other.id)) return false; if (startOffset != other.startOffset) return false; if (startTime != other.startTime) return false; if (subframes == null) { if (other.subframes != null) return false; } else if (!subframes.equals(other.subframes)) return false; return true; } }
@Override public boolean equals(Object obj) { if (this == obj) return true; if (!super.equals(obj)) return false; if (getClass() != obj.getClass()) return false; ID3v2UrlFrameData other = (ID3v2UrlFrameData) obj; if (description == null) { if (other.description != null) return false; } else if (!description.equals(other.description)) return false; if (url == null) { if (other.url != null) return false; } else if (!url.equals(other.url)) return false; return true; } }
@Override public boolean equals(Object obj) { if (this == obj) return true; if (!super.equals(obj)) return false; if (getClass() != obj.getClass()) return false; ID3v2ChapterTOCFrameData other = (ID3v2ChapterTOCFrameData) obj; if (!Arrays.equals(children, other.children)) return false; if (id == null) { if (other.id != null) return false; } else if (!id.equals(other.id)) return false; if (isOrdered != other.isOrdered) return false; if (isRoot != other.isRoot) return false; if (subframes == null) { if (other.subframes != null) return false; } else if (!subframes.equals(other.subframes)) return false; return true; } }
@Override public boolean equals(Object obj) { if (this == obj) return true; if (!super.equals(obj)) return false; if (getClass() != obj.getClass()) return false; ID3v2PictureFrameData other = (ID3v2PictureFrameData) obj; if (description == null) { if (other.description != null) return false; } else if (!description.equals(other.description)) return false; if (!Arrays.equals(imageData, other.imageData)) return false; if (mimeType == null) { if (other.mimeType != null) return false; } else if (!mimeType.equals(other.mimeType)) return false; if (pictureType != other.pictureType) return false; return true; } }
@Override public boolean equals(Object obj) { if (this == obj) return true; if (!super.equals(obj)) return false; if (getClass() != obj.getClass()) return false; ID3v2CommentFrameData other = (ID3v2CommentFrameData) obj; if (comment == null) { if (other.comment != null) return false; } else if (!comment.equals(other.comment)) return false; if (description == null) { if (other.description != null) return false; } else if (!description.equals(other.description)) return false; if (language == null) { if (other.language != null) return false; } else if (!language.equals(other.language)) return false; return true; } }
@Override public boolean equals(Object obj) { if (this == obj) return true; if (!super.equals(obj)) return false; if (getClass() != obj.getClass()) return false; ID3v2PopmFrameData other = (ID3v2PopmFrameData) obj; if (address == null) { if (other.address != null) return false; } else if (!address.equals(other.address)) return false; if (rating != other.rating) return false; return true; }
@Override public boolean equals(Object obj) { if (this == obj) return true; if (!super.equals(obj)) return false; if (getClass() != obj.getClass()) return false; ID3v2ChapterFrameData other = (ID3v2ChapterFrameData) obj; if (endOffset != other.endOffset) return false; if (endTime != other.endTime) return false; if (id == null) { if (other.id != null) return false; } else if (!id.equals(other.id)) return false; if (startOffset != other.startOffset) return false; if (startTime != other.startTime) return false; if (subframes == null) { if (other.subframes != null) return false; } else if (!subframes.equals(other.subframes)) return false; return true; } }
@Override public boolean equals(Object obj) { if (this == obj) return true; if (!super.equals(obj)) return false; if (getClass() != obj.getClass()) return false; ID3v2TextFrameData other = (ID3v2TextFrameData) obj; if (text == null) { if (other.text != null) return false; } else if (!text.equals(other.text)) return false; return true; } }
@Override public boolean equals(Object obj) { if (this == obj) return true; if (!super.equals(obj)) return false; if (getClass() != obj.getClass()) return false; ID3v2ChapterTOCFrameData other = (ID3v2ChapterTOCFrameData) obj; if (!Arrays.equals(children, other.children)) return false; if (id == null) { if (other.id != null) return false; } else if (!id.equals(other.id)) return false; if (isOrdered != other.isOrdered) return false; if (isRoot != other.isRoot) return false; if (subframes == null) { if (other.subframes != null) return false; } else if (!subframes.equals(other.subframes)) return false; return true; } }
@Override public boolean equals(Object obj) { if (this == obj) return true; if (!super.equals(obj)) return false; if (getClass() != obj.getClass()) return false; ID3v2UrlFrameData other = (ID3v2UrlFrameData) obj; if (description == null) { if (other.description != null) return false; } else if (!description.equals(other.description)) return false; if (url == null) { if (other.url != null) return false; } else if (!url.equals(other.url)) return false; return true; } }
@Override public boolean equals(Object obj) { if (this == obj) return true; if (!super.equals(obj)) return false; if (getClass() != obj.getClass()) return false; ID3v2PictureFrameData other = (ID3v2PictureFrameData) obj; if (description == null) { if (other.description != null) return false; } else if (!description.equals(other.description)) return false; if (!Arrays.equals(imageData, other.imageData)) return false; if (mimeType == null) { if (other.mimeType != null) return false; } else if (!mimeType.equals(other.mimeType)) return false; if (pictureType != other.pictureType) return false; return true; } }
@Override public boolean equals(Object obj) { if (this == obj) return true; if (!super.equals(obj)) return false; if (getClass() != obj.getClass()) return false; ID3v2CommentFrameData other = (ID3v2CommentFrameData) obj; if (comment == null) { if (other.comment != null) return false; } else if (!comment.equals(other.comment)) return false; if (description == null) { if (other.description != null) return false; } else if (!description.equals(other.description)) return false; if (language == null) { if (other.language != null) return false; } else if (!language.equals(other.language)) return false; return true; } }